Joanna's Christmas Gift - I Don't Think I Can Ever Get This For Her :(

By: Sharon Supriya 
Date: 8th December, 2013 


We were driving back after shopping for Christmas decorations. Jo was all happy, singing and clapping to the rhythm of some Bollywood song playing in FM, and it struck me I hadn't asked my little baby what she wanted for Christmas as gift, either from Santa or Jesus ( I hadn't still revealed the story of Rudolph ).

Jo's typical reaction, "hmmmmm.... a magic wand, when I do whoooooosh (circling her little hand), and say chocolates, I should get so mannnnnnnnnnnnny chocolates ..... and she goes on..."

Siril( my husband) started laughing, "yeah! get that one now ..... ha ha ha ha ha ha ha." I quickly interrupted, "what will you do with so many choclates... I mean I don't think there is something like that". Jo responded, "mumma I saw it in TV, this boy has a bigggggggggg machine, when he clicks a button he gets lots of chocolates, I don't want chocolate machine, I want magic wand. ( She was referring to LIC's Jeevan Tarang Policy advertisement on TV)

I just sighed, cursed the advertiser, looked at her and said, "baby doll, you will get it..."

Now am in a look out for that magic wand... any help?

Yeah!!!! Jesus will get us Christmas Gifts :)

By: Sharon Supriya
Date: 6th December 2013 [A bit late to post :( ]


I wanted to tell, rather introduce Joanna and Derril( Jo's cousin) the story of 'Rudolph- The red nosed reindeer', so I dramatized the whole thing, with a story. Let me try narrating it :)

Kids were busy playing blocks, I walked in hurriedly and said, "I just got a call from Santa Claus, he said he will not be able to gift you anything this Christmas, not because both of you hadn't been good through out the year, but because the reindeer, who knows where our houses are is unwell. He has got terrible cold and fever".

They looked at me, and suddenly Jo replies, " Oh! ask him to take medicines he will be alright".  I was like ... "Yeah smarty, but they really can't make it this time." Now it was Derril's turn "Mami (that's what he calls me) can he ride on a camel and still make it, camels are big he will reach faster".

"Sorry Derril, there are no camels where Santa lives." Now, I had forgotten entirely about Rudolph and wanted to know what kids would do if they didn't get any gifts. So I continued, " So what you guys gonna do, am so sad you guys will not get Christmas gifts."

After few minutes, Jo asks with her twisted eyebrows, "Does Jesus Stay closer to Santa's house in Moon".  I replied, "So ... I mean ...yes He does". To that Jo smiled and screamed, " Derrillllllllllll,
will ask Jesus to get gifts from Santa Claus and give it to us, he doesn't need reindeer or camels, we just have to close our eyes and pray... He can do it"

To that both gave a 'high-five', started laughing and screaming loudly, "yeah!!! Jesus will get us Christmas Gifts :)"


Well! their innocence just makes Christmas celebrations even more sweeter. Muahhhhhhhhhh!

"No Mummy, I Am A Big Girl"


By: Sharon Supriya
Date: Sept 25th, 2013

 


This evening when Jo and I went out for a walk, Jo suddenly pulled my hand and screamed aloud, " mummy look small baby...so cuteeee". The child must be above 18 months...Surprised by a 3 year olds reaction I said " okey... And so are you"...she promptly replied with a stern on her face, " NO Mummy I am a big Girl"

I lifted her, looked into her eyes, kissed her and said..."oh yeah my darling you are..." she smiled back, snuggled down my arms to walk on the road...looked up and said, " mummy I like small babies". I was like "aha...and what else do you like". She started listing "Hmmmmm chocy, ice cream....hmmmm star, moon, ball game....blah blah....and ...hmmmm small babies".

Aha! people this is what Jo likes....please no indication to any new addition.. And above is one of my favourite picture from our evening walks.

Am Sorry..... Dear Chair

By: Sharon Supriya
Date: July 7th, 2013

Jo's little finger was hurt while getting down the chair, she started crying... I kissed her finger looked at the chair and yelled, "how dare you do that". And started beating the chair.. Jo reacts, " Saku mumma, chair is crying now". Huh! Then I had to kneel down and tell the chair "its ok don't do it again... Be good...and am sorry"

I looked at Jo, she nodded her head, smiled and told me "Good Girl".
